Buying, Selling and Financing Art from Quarantine with Bill Griffin, Cynthia Sachs and Naomi Baigell

from Artelligence Podcast · host Marion Maneker

Bill Griffin of Los Angeles's Kayne Griffin Corcoran gallery joins Cynthia Sachs and Naomi Baigell of Athena Art Finance to discuss the current state of art market. Griffin discusses the ways that the pandemic has had an impact upon his business and the surprising ways that it has not. Gallerists are traveling less but collectors seem no less keen on continuing conversations and re-thinking the composition of their collections.
